According to
www.240grupp-a.se the top speed could be all between 230-300KPH (142-186MPH) depending on their setup for the track.
I belive some of the final gear ratios were hardly ever used, no need to be able to go 186 mph if the track is good for like 140

Do you have your numbers straight?
2.34 liters, 0.7 bar boost, 7000 rpm and 600 hp. Quite a feat, that would make it 350 hp N/A which is .. a lot even by swedish standards.

Mattias, I´ve seen many times that this '1bar equals 100% rise of power' formula doesn´t say the whole truth.
I would like to make the calculation of power with 0.99bar of absolut pressure in the manifold.
I have a theory that the turbo helps 'pushing in' air when engine is running at 1bar absolute pressure.
That overcomes some friction etc etc in inletmanifold, and makes the engine produce 'too much' power in N/A mode.
